Kernel Functions for Drivers csx_SetHandleOffset(9F)

NAME

csx_SetHandleOffset - set current access handle offset

SYNOPSIS

#include

int32_t csx_SetHandleOffset(acc_handle_t handle, uint32_t offset);

INTERFACE LEVEL

Solaris DDI Specific (Solaris DDI)

PARAMETERS

handle Access handle returned by csx_RequestIRQ(9F) or

csx_RequestIO(9F).

offset New access handle offset.

DESCRIPTION

This function sets the current offset for the access handle, handle, to offset.

RETURN VALUES

CS_SUCCESS Successful operation.

CONTEXT

This function may be called from user or kernel context.

SEE ALSO

csx_GetHandleOffset(9F), csx_RequestIO(9F),

csx_RequestIRQ(9F)

PC Card 95 Standard, PCMCIA/JEIDA
